Wizz Air (LON:WIZZ) Given New GBX 1,150 Price Target at Citigroup

Wizz Air (LON:WIZZFree Report) had its price objective cut by Citigroup from GBX 1,200 to GBX 1,150 in a research note issued to investors on Friday morning, MarketBeat Ratings reports. They currently have a neutral rating on the stock.

Several other equities research analysts have also issued reports on WIZZ. Royal Bank Of Canada reissued an “underperform” rating and issued a GBX 900 price objective on shares of Wizz Air in a research report on Friday, July 10th. UBS Group reaffirmed a “buy” rating and set a £143 price target on shares of Wizz Air in a research report on Friday, June 5th. Finally, JPMorgan Chase & Co. increased their price target on Wizz Air from GBX 1,100 to GBX 1,200 and gave the company a “neutral” rating in a report on Friday, July 3rd. One investment analyst has rated the stock with a Buy rating, four have assigned a Hold rating and one has assigned a Sell rating to the company. According to MarketBeat.com, the stock has an average rating of “Hold” and a consensus target price of GBX 3,266.67.

Wizz Air Trading Down 1.4%

LON WIZZ opened at GBX 1,095 on Friday. Wizz Air has a one year low of GBX 832 and a one year high of GBX 1,453. The company’s 50 day moving average price is GBX 1,117.12 and its 200 day moving average price is GBX 1,091.29.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 748.87, a quick ratio of 0.82 and a current ratio of 0.97. The firm has a market capitalization of £1.13 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 547.50, a PEG ratio of 0.47 and a beta of 1.91.

About Wizz Air

Wizz Air operates a fleet of over 250 Airbus A320 and A321 aircraft. A team of dedicated aviation professionals delivers superior service and very low fares, making Wizz Air the preferred choice of 63.4 million passengers in our 2025 financial year. Wizz Air is listed on the London Stock Exchange under the ticker WIZZ. Wizz Air has also been recognized as the “Most Sustainable Low-Cost Airline” between 2021-2025 by World Finance Sustainability Awards. In 2025, Wizz Air topped the major airlines’ emissions ranking, as presented by Cirium, an aviation analytics company, thanks to its work reducing emissions intensity.
